// CSV import wizard (SheetLadle) — note for security review:
// This constant is the max cell length we accept before truncating.
// It exists to block formula-injection payloads and absurd blobs
// from pasted spreadsheets; anything over the limit is rejected, not
// trimmed, so we never silently mangle data. Lowering it is fine,
// raising it needs a fresh injection-test pass. The pass that
// approved the current value is tied to the trace token below.

session token of kadug-bajog = htk14_7408702bb79c82

Heads up: if the Lintrock baseline file in the Quarrow repo drifts from main, CI fails with a "stale baseline" error even when the code is fine. Quick fix is to regenerate the baseline on a clean checkout and re-push. If a customer build is blocked, confirm the failing run matches the token below before escalating.

build token for yadug-yagag: htk21_c863c33eb8b82c0c9c152

### Upgrading the Pellarbrook Message Broker

As a contractor you will handle the staged upgrade of the Pellarbrook broker from 4.2 to 5.0. Always drain the `orders-ingest` queue first and confirm zero in-flight messages in the Wrenview console before restarting any node. Upgrades run one node at a time, never in parallel. The Wrenview console's internal API requires authentication, and you should use the key below.

app token of fajop-fahif = qvz4-AnML